Alpha Sigma Nu executive director Gaertner to retire
Kate Brennan Gaertner, executive director of Alpha Sigma Nu, has announced that she will retire from her position in April 2022. She has served as executive director of the Marquette-based honor society since June 2004. Shaka and Maya Smart make major gift to help students cover emergency expenses
Shaka Smart, head coach of the Marquette University men’s basketball program, and his wife, Maya, have made a major gift to help students at Marquette cover emergency expenses.
